Is Terrell Hills a good place to live?

Yes, Terrell Hills is considered an excellent place to live, especially for those seeking an upscale, family-friendly community. The city boasts a high median household income of $183,832 and median home values around $678,854, reflecting its affluent status. The neighborhood offers access to quality schools, parks, and recreational facilities, along with a strong sense of community. Its low poverty rate of 2.9% and manageable unemployment rate of 6.1% further support its livability.
